    DISCOVER PASS, required or not ? Since Dry Falls is part of Sun Lakes state park I assume you'll need a Discover Pass. I know a lot of people are holding off until the Gov. signs the bill which will allow 2 vehicles on same permit. Overnight campers in the park are exempt, but this sure needs a lot of clarification. Each entrance to Lenore state Discover required but I understand the vehicle access given with fishing license is good.
